Problem

Write a program that counts the ways to add KK integers, each between 00 and NN inclusive, so that their sum is NN.

Order matters: 1+21+2 and 2+12+1 count as different ways. The same number may be used more than once.

Input

The first line contains two integers NN and KK (1N5,0001 \le N \le 5{,}000, 1K5,0001 \le K \le 5{,}000).

Output

Print the number of ways modulo 1,000,000,0001{,}000{,}000{,}000 on the first line.
